To find the root of the cause, I guess it would be best to compare the
.s files generated for the loader when a) compiling it as part of the
world and b) compiling it on its own. In both cases, CPUTYPE=athlon-xp
should be set, of course. Also, you should be using the exact same GCC
to eliminate the possibility that different GCC binaries behave in
different ways.
I am not sure how much space this would take, but if you have the space,
it would be great if you could do a full buildworld with -save-temps and
then a separate build of the loader, with -save-temps again. For me, one
of the offending files is:
/usr/obj/usr/src/sys/boot/i386/loader/bcache.s
You could try diffing that file and if it shows no differences, all the
other .s files in that directory. Some file must change when the loader
breaks / unbreaks after all.
